The Shadow Isle by Katharine Kerr In the wild Northlands, ancient secrets and mysterious forces entwine human and elven history. As the tale of Deverry draws near to its close, questions will be answered and mysteries uncovered. The fate of the Northlands is inextricably linked with that of Deverry and her people. The island of Haen Marn, the mountain settlements of Dwarvholt, and the fortified city of Cerr Cawnen all hold crucial roles in this epic struggle. With the Horsekin's religious crusade pushing south towards the kingdom's borders, the human beings of Deverry and their elven allies must confront the reality that their own fate is tied to the Northlands. The magic of Dallandra and Valandario, combined with the might of powerful dragons Arzosah and Rori, may hold the key to revealing secrets and saving the Northlands from conquest.
